The invention relates to a building method and device for ship block bilge keel embedding. The method includes the following steps that a bilge keel embedding jig frame flow chart is drawn; a form board is cut; a jig frame center line and an embedded jig frame installation positioning line are surveyed and marked; a movable jig frame is arranged; an embedded jig frame is arranged; and a bilge keel is installed. The invention further comprises a building device used for installing the bilge keel through ship block bilge keel embedding. The device comprises the embedded jig frame and the movable jig frame. By means of the building method for installing the bilge keel through ship block bilge keel embedding, the working efficiency can be effectively improved, and meanwhile the high safety performance is achieved.

technical field [0001] The invention relates to the field of shipbuilding, in particular to a construction method and device for pre-embedded installation of bilge keels in sections of ships. Background technique [0002] At present, in ship construction, the segmented bilge keel is mainly installed by the following methods: [0003] After the large group of sections is completed, the outer panel surveys and draws the positioning line of the bilge keel, burns the keel at the edge of the section, passes the bilge keel through the chain hoist hinge, and hooks the chain hoist hook to the kama. After a long period of time, the construction personnel Pull the hinge, align it with the positioning line, and after several adjustments, pull the bilge keel to the position to be welded.
